How they compare

Botswana currently reports 1,291 t against 1,249 t in Austria, a difference of 42 t.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 21 shared years of data; in 2002 it was Austria ahead.

Austria ranks 44th and Botswana ranks 42nd of 183 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Austria averaged higher in 2 and Botswana in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Austria Botswana Difference Ahead
2000s 2,735 t 67.16 t 2,668 t Austria
2010s 1,869 t 638.8 t 1,230 t Austria
2020s 1,138 t 1,187 t 49.23 t Botswana

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The Fertilizers by Product dataset contains information on the Production, Trade and Agriculture Use of inorganic (chemical or mineral) fertilizers products. The fertilizer statistics data are for a set of 23 product categories. Both straight and compound fertilizers are included.
